Family spokesperson Anneliese Burgess said the family would not be responding to media reports at this stage.
“We are referring all enquiries to correctional services.”
Numerous attempts have been made to get comment from correctional services, who could not confirm nor deny that Pistorius had been rushed to hospital on Saturday.
Controversy followed after City Press reported the Paralympian was rushed to Kalafong hospital after sustaining injuries to his wrists.
The report claimed the former Paralympian injured his wrists in his prison cell.
“Correctional services said Pistorius claimed he had injured himself after falling out of bed. An inmate situated close to the hospital section told City Press that Pistorius had injured himself intentionally,” the news report stated.
